Overview

MedStack automates a problem that otherwise consumes enormous amounts of engineering and legal time at digital health startups: proving HIPAA and SOC 2 compliance for cloud infrastructure. Its flagship product, MedStack Control, uses infrastructure-as-code to provision AWS or Azure resources that are pre-configured to meet HIPAA and SOC 2 technical controls, paired with pre-written, industry-validated compliance policies and security-questionnaire responses that developers would otherwise have to draft themselves or pay consultants to produce.

The company reports that running applications on MedStack Control automatically covers a substantial share of what’s required for HIPAA (up to roughly 75%) and SOC 2 (up to roughly 60%) compliance, backed by a Business Associate Agreement (BAA) provided to every customer — a concrete contractual commitment, not just a marketing claim. This targets a real and specific pain point: digital health companies need to demonstrate compliance to enterprise health system customers and payers before they can close deals, and building that infrastructure from scratch is slow and error-prone for small teams.

Founded in 2015 and based in Toronto, MedStack completed an asset sale to Launchit Solutions, a Hamilton, Ontario-based health technology studio, in November 2024. MedStack’s products and brand (MedStack Control and Exos by MedStack) continue to operate under Launchit, with MedStack’s co-founder and CEO joining as Launchit’s Chief Product Officer — a continuation rather than a shutdown, though the change in ownership structure is worth noting for procurement due diligence.

Innovation Matrix Assessment

Innovation Velocity 5/10

MedStack maintained two active products (Control and Exos) over roughly a decade and continues shipping under new ownership, but the November 2024 acquisition introduces roadmap uncertainty since future investment priorities are now set by Launchit Solutions rather than an independent MedStack team.

Operational Value 5/10

MedStack raised a modest ~$5.5M across its independent life and was acquired rather than scaling to a large independent operation; it now functions as a product line inside a larger health-tech studio (Launchit) rather than a standalone company.

Market Momentum 4/10

The company's independent momentum culminated in an acquisition rather than continued independent growth; the November 2024 asset sale to Launchit Solutions is the most significant and most recent event in its trajectory.

Category Disruption 5/10

Automating a meaningful share of HIPAA/SOC 2 technical controls via infrastructure-as-code, bundled with a contractual BAA, is a genuinely useful compressed path to compliance for small health-tech teams, though compliance-automation-as-a-service is not itself a new category.

Real-World Efficacy 6/10

The Business Associate Agreement MedStack provides to every customer is a binding contractual commitment tied to specific compliance coverage claims, which is stronger accountability than an unverified marketing statistic, though the specific 75%/60% coverage figures are MedStack's own estimates rather than an independent audit.

Enduring Relevance 7/10

Digital health companies continue to face significant time and cost pressure to prove HIPAA/SOC 2 compliance before enterprise health system and payer customers will sign contracts, keeping this a persistently relevant problem for the sector.

Editorial Note: Claims vs. Verified Findings

The Launchit Solutions acquisition and MedStack's continued operation as a branded product line are independently confirmed by law-firm deal announcements (Fasken, Canadian Lawyer); the specific HIPAA/SOC 2 percentage-coverage figures are MedStack's own estimates and have not been independently audited.
